How to prepare for a job interview at CH&CO

Know Your Menu Inside Out

As a Catering Manager, you’ll need to demonstrate your passion for exceptional food. Make sure you’re familiar with the menu and can discuss ingredients, preparation methods, and presentation styles. This shows your expertise and enthusiasm for the role.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

You’ll be overseeing kitchen and service operations, so be ready to share examples of how you’ve successfully managed teams in the past. Discuss your approach to motivating staff and ensuring high standards of service, as this will highlight your suitability for the role.

Prepare for Customer Service Scenarios

Exceptional customer service is key in this role. Think of specific situations where you’ve gone above and beyond for customers. Be prepared to discuss how you handle complaints or difficult situations, as this will demonstrate your commitment to world-class service.
